Arduino UNO is a microcontroller board based on the ATmega328P. It has 14 digital input/output pins (of which 6 can be used as PWM outputs), 6 analog inputs, a 16 MHz ceramic resonator, a USB connection, a power jack, an ICSP header and a reset button. It contains everything needed to support the microcontroller; simply connect it to a computer with a USB cable or power it with a AC-to-DC adapter or battery to get started. You can tinker with your UNO without worrying too much about doing something wrong, worst case scenario you can replace the chip for a few dollars and start over again.
The ATmega328P can easily be replaced, as it is not soldered to the board.
The ATmega328P also features 1kb of EEPROM, a memory which is not erased when powered off.
| Board | ||
|---|---|---|
| Name | Arduino UNO R3 | |
| SKU | A000066 | |
| Microcontroller | ||
| ATmega328P | ||
| USB connector | ||
| USB-B | ||
| Pins | ||
| Built-in LED Pin | 13 | |
| Digital I/O Pins | 14 | |
| Analog input pins | 6 | |
| PWM pins | 6 | |
| Communication | ||
| UART | Yes | |
| I2C | Yes | |
| SPI | Yes | |
| Power | ||
| I/O Voltage | 5V | |
| Input voltage (nominal) | 7-12V | |
| DC Current per I/O Pin | 20 mA | |
| Power Supply Connector | Barrel Plug | |
| Clock speed | ||
| Main Processor | ATmega328P 16 MHz | |
| USB-Serial Processor | ATmega16U2 16 MHz | |
| Memory | ||
| ATmega328P | 2KB SRAM, 32KB FLASH, 1KB EEPROM | |
| Dimensions | ||
| Weight | 25 g | |
| Width | 53.4 mm | |
| Length | 68.6 mm | |
